Output 5c16bbbae088868667fa509922944a088de441a15b28253abc2e600b00101839:0

value
175844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ecf74866a950642f98095daf7cffabd5d63e2124 OP_EQUAL
address
3PHydKvQ2eUfcn46tq44YWFPqVvEFDbkwB
transaction
5c16bbbae088868667fa509922944a088de441a15b28253abc2e600b00101839
spent
true